Essential Duties And Responsibilities

  • At the beginning of the shift, gather completed pick sheets from previous shift and verify parts have been picked in Compass
  • Coordinators also turn in pick sheets to Shipping Clerk throughout the day once they have been completed
  • If parts are in “Awaiting Completion” status, the Shipping Clerk will return the pick sheet to the appropriate shop floor Coordinator for resolution
  • Shipping clerk will take completed Pick Sheets and retrieve file folders created for shipment, which contain the Manufacturing Manifest and attached Loading Summary Form
  • On a daily basis, print and post delivery schedule for loaders
  • Complete truckload packages, Bill of Ladings and other required documents necessary to close out a folder when order has been loaded and ready to be picked up by carrier
  • Ship confirm all building orders, including freight costs, in COMPASS System, then forward to Shipping Assistant
  • Notify builders of backorders and complete all necessary documents to track backorders
  • Answer incoming calls relating to loads in process, trailer or load completions
  • Informs Shipping/Warehouse Supervisor when a carrier does not pick up a scheduled load
  • Notify Butler builders if scheduled deliveries for the following day will not arrive as scheduled
  • Responsible for a continuous flow of truckload completions and paperwork through all shifts and weekends as necessary
